What is Clutter?
You live within your own walls day in and day out. There are knick knacks here and there. Plants are placed all over on little stands throughout the rooms. The blanket your grandmother knitted is thrown over the lazy chair and all these things feel just right in your life. The key terms here are “your life”. When a buyer walks into a house, if the rooms are full of your stuff, they will not be able to envision how their belongings will fit into that space and the sale will be lost at the door.
The key to selling a home is to remove the clutter. Remember how you feel when things are in disarray throughout your home. That anxiety, stress and angst is not what you want the potential buyer to feel when they walk through the door. Being calm and showing the potential buyer the open spaces available throughout the home will increase your chances of a sale more than you may think. The buyer wants to be able to see their sofa in front of the fire place, imagine their draperies on the windows and feel as though they could embody the space with comfort.
The Art of Home Staging
The simple truth is that many people have little or no extra funds to stage a home. Instead of trying to fill the space with staged belongings, simply hire a truck or storage shed and remove everything. That’s right; take everything out the front door and truly open the space. If there is a decision to be made between staging with rented furniture and a professional company and leaving your things in the home, total removal is the only choice.
